随着区块链技术的迅速发展,各类基于此技术的应用层出不穷。其中,区块链钱包作为数字资产管理的核心工具,受到越来越多用户和开发者的关注。而“区块链钱包搭建软件”作为钱包构建的基础设施,成为了行业内不可或缺的组成部分。在这篇文章中,我们将深入探讨区块链钱包搭建软件的定义、类型、工作原理,以及其在现实应用中的意义与前景。

什么是区块链钱包搭建软件?

区块链钱包搭建软件是指一种专门用于创建、管理和运营区块链钱包的工具或平台。这类软件通常提供了一整套API和SDK,帮助开发者快速构建适合特定需求的钱包程序。用户可以通过这些软件实现数字货币的接收、存储和转账等功能。

区块链钱包可以分为两大类:热钱包和冷钱包。热钱包是指持续联网的钱包,适合频繁交易;而冷钱包则是脱网保存的,适合长期持有数字资产。搭建软件能够针对不同类型的钱包提供相应的功能和特性,比如多重签名、密码保护等安全措施。

区块链钱包搭建软件的类型

区块链钱包搭建软件的详细解析及其应用前景

基于不同的需求和使用场景,区块链钱包搭建软件可以分为以下几种主要类型:

  • 开源钱包搭建软件:这类软件的源代码对外开放,开发者可以自由修改和定制。常见的开源项目包括Bitcoinj、Coinomi等。
  • 商业钱包搭建平台:这类平台提供了一系列功能丰富且用户友好的钱包解决方案,通常需支付费用或服务费,如Coinbase、BitPay等。
  • 定制化钱包解决方案:一些公司提供基于具体需求的定制开发服务,为企业级客户打造独特的钱包应用。
  • 移动端钱包搭建软件:专为移动设备设计的搭建工具,适合开发者创建iOS和Android兼容的钱包应用。

区块链钱包搭建软件的工作原理

区块链钱包搭建软件的工作原理相对复杂,但可以归结为以下几个主要步骤:

  1. 创建密钥对:钱包的软件首先会生成一对密钥:公钥和私钥。公钥用于接收资金,而私钥则是访问和管理这些资金的关键。
  2. 区块链交互:钱包通过与区块链节点或API交互,查询账户余额、发送交易等状态。这一过程涉及去中心化的共识机制和加密算法,确保数字资产的安全性。
  3. 用户界面设计:钱包搭建软件还需提供友好的用户界面,让用户能够轻松进行操作,从而提升使用体验,包括交易确认、历史记录查看等功能。
  4. 安全保障机制:在实现所有功能的同时,软件还需要实行多重安全策略,如冷存储、两步验证等,以防止黑客攻击和资产盗窃。

区块链钱包搭建软件的现实应用

区块链钱包搭建软件的详细解析及其应用前景

区块链钱包搭建软件的应用场景十分广泛,以下是一些典型的应用场景:

1. **数字货币交易所**:许多交易所为了吸引用户,推出自家的钱包服务,便于用户直接在平台内管理资产。

2. **商家支付解决方案**:越来越多的商家开始接受数字货币支付,商业钱包搭建软件可以帮助他们快速集成相关功能,便于处理交易。

3. **去中心化金融(DeFi)项目**:随着DeFi的兴起,许多项目需要用户钱包来存储资产,领取收益,这类需求促进了区块链钱包搭建软件的发展。

4. **数字身份与认证**:一些区块链项目使用钱包作为用户身份的载体,允许用户管理自己的数字身份信息,增强隐私保护。

相关的五个问题及其详细介绍

区块链钱包如何保证安全性?

在数字资产管理中,安全性是至关重要的。绝大多数区块链钱包搭建软件提供了多层次的安全保障措施,以防止黑客攻击及资产盗窃。以下是一些主要的安全措施:

  1. 私钥保护:在大多数情况下,钱包的安全性直接与用户的私钥管理相关。许多软件或服务会提供加密私钥功能,即使黑客能够获取钱包数据,获取私钥的难度也倍增。
  2. 多重签名机制:一些高级钱包搭建软件支持多重签名功能,这意味着交易需要多个密钥的确认,才能被提交到链上,大大降低了资金被盗的风险。
  3. 冷存储选项:冷钱包是将私钥离线存储的最佳方案,它几乎无法受到网络攻击。许多搭建软件提供此功能,以便用户能够将大部分资产长期保存,而将少量资金放到热钱包中以应对日常交易。
  4. 安全审计及代码审核:开源钱包搭建软件往往会进行定期的安全审计,以确保代码安全。对于商业平台,用户也可以要求进行安全合规性审计。

总而言之,用户在选择区块链钱包时,应关注其安全性保障措施,并选择那些拥有良好口碑和强大安全性的搭建软件。

如何选择合适的区块链钱包搭建软件?

选择合适的区块链钱包搭建软件,需要评估多个因素,以下是一些重要的选择标准:

  1. 功能丰富性:根据自己的需求来看,是否能够支持多种币种、是否支持定制化需求等都非常重要。另外,是否提供用户界面的设计、支付接口也是必须考虑的内容。
  2. 安全保障机制:如上一部分所述,安全性非常重要。一定要选择那些在安全措施上有良好口碑的搭建软件,最好能够查看相关的安全审计报告。
  3. 用户社区与支持:开发者社区的活跃度往往能反映出软件的受欢迎程度和稳定性。一个强大的社区能够提供技术支持和建议,有助于快速解决问题。
  4. 成本与授权模式:不同的软件有不同的收费机制,有些是一次性收费,有些按月收费,还有完全免费的开源软件。评定预算时,需对各类费用进行充分的考虑。

选好实现钱包功能的搭建软件,能够事半功倍,不仅节省开发时间,还能降低后期维护成本。

区块链钱包的使用场景有哪些?

区块链钱包的使用场景简直数不胜数,以下是几个最突出的案例:

  1. 个人数字资产管理:越来越多的人开始投资数字货币,钱包是其管理与存取的基础设施。无论是Bitcoin、Ethereum还是其他类型的资产,钱包都能帮助用户轻松管理。
  2. 线上线下支付:许多商家为吸引顾客开通数字货币支付,采用专属钱包来支持交易,提升销售渠道。
  3. 游戏及虚拟资产交易:在游戏行业,区块链技术实现了虚拟物品的所有权分配,玩家可以通过钱包进行资产交易。
  4. 慈善捐款:一些慈善机构接受数字货币捐款,钱包能帮助他们接收和管理资金,提高资金透明度和安全性。

区块链钱包的灵活性和扩展性使其能够嵌入到各种应用场景中,将数字经济带入更广泛的领域。

区块链钱包搭建软件的未来发展趋势如何?

随着区块链技术不断演进,区块链钱包搭建软件也在经历着快速的发展,以下是几种可能的发展趋势:

  1. 跨链钱包的兴起:随着多种区块链的出现,用户对跨链交易的需求日益增强,支持多链资产管理的钱包将成为市场的主流方向。
  2. 用户体验:未来的钱包将更注重用户体验,包括简洁的操作界面、便捷的交易确认等功能,以适应更广泛的用户群体。
  3. 智能合约集成:智能合约将在钱包中扮演更加重要的角色,未来的钱包有望集成更多智能合约功能,实现复杂的交易逻辑和资产管理。
  4. 社交化钱包的兴起:一些初创企业正在尝试将社交功能引入钱包应用,以便用户之间能够轻松地进行资产转移和交易。

总而言之,区块链钱包搭建软件的未来充满机遇与挑战,新型的技术和用户需求将引导市场向更高效、更安全的方向发展。

如何提高区块链钱包用户的信任度?

用户信任是区块链钱包成功与否的关键因素,以下是几个提高用户信任度的方法:

  1. 透明化运营:提供透明化的信息披露,包括安全措施、审计报告、开发过程等,以便用户能够全面了解钱包的可靠性。
  2. 良好的用户支持:建立高效的客户服务机制,能够快速响应用户问题和反馈,进一步增强用户的信任感。
  3. 持续的安全审计:定期进行安全性审计并公开结果,让用户对钱包的安全性有底气。同时,可以借助第三方机构的认证来增强信誉。
  4. 社区建设:构建一个良好的用户社区,通过用户的反馈和建议进行产品,同时让用户参与产品的改进,从而增强信任关系。

总结来看,成功的区块链钱包需要通过多种途径来增强其可信度,特别是在安全性和透明性方面。只有如此,才能够在快速变化的市场中立足。

综上所述,区块链钱包搭建软件不仅承担着数字资产管理的重任,还具有广泛的应用前景。随着技术的不断发展,它将可能成为未来数字经济不可或缺的一部分。